Improved employee performance
Any employee who receives the required training can perform their role more efficiently. Using the system in a coordinated fashion alongside co-workers ensures consistency and overall ownership of the data.
Improved satisfaction and morale amongst staff
Employees will gain access to training that they wouldn’t have otherwise been aware of and will develop skills they need to feel more confident in their jobs.
Overcoming weaknesses
Most employees will have some weaknesses in their daily skills. Ensuring that they are trained in the system correctly allows you to strengthen those skills that each employee needs to improve and maintains a consistent and uniform level of knowledge amongst staff. This helps reduce any weak links within the company and those who rely heavily on others to complete basic work tasks. Providing the necessary training creates an overall knowledgeable staff with employees who can take over for one another as needed, work on teams or work independently without constant help and supervision from others.

Blending your training
Blended Learning is an effective combination of online learning and classroom learning. Locations, timing and availability demand that different methods are applied so that staff can learn at their own pace.
